- Going concern
- Affirmed
“A Board approved forecast, which includes cash flow projections for at least 12 months from the date of signing the financial statements has been prepared. The directors are comfortable having regard to the available facilities and projected liquidity that the company has sufficient cash headroom and will be able to meet its liabilities as they fall due for a period of at least 12 months from the date of signing of the financial statements. Based upon this view these financial statements have been prepared on a going concern basis.”
Significant events
- “After the reporting date, the directors secured new refinancing terms for a loan value of £95.5m on a three year term.”
